Step into the past with this intriguing image of a mechanical whisk from 1925, a groundbreaking innovation that revolutionized the way we cook. The wooden spoon, a staple in every kitchen for centuries, was about to be replaced by this modern marvel. The mechanical whisk, a testament to human ingenuity, was designed to save time and reduce the physical effort required in whisking ingredients together. This labor-saving device was particularly beneficial for home cooks, who spent hours in the kitchen preparing meals for their families. The mechanical whisk consisted of a handle attached to a rotating metal whisk, which was powered by a hand crank. The user could simply place the whisk in a bowl and turn the crank, allowing the whisk to do the work. This not only saved time but also reduced the amount of fatigue and strain on the cook's arms and wrists. The historical significance of this mechanical whisk goes beyond its practical uses. It represents a turning point in the evolution of kitchen utensils, paving the way for more advanced appliances and labor-saving devices.
